Caloneis bacillum var. fasciata (Cleve) Mayer 1939

Publication Details
Caloneis bacillum var. fasciata (Cleve) Mayer 1939: 190

Published in: Mayer, A. (1939). Die Diatomeenflora von Erlangen. Denkschriften der Koniglich-Baierischen Botanischen Gesellschaft in Regensburg 21: 113-225, 5 pl.

Type Species
The type species (lectotype) of the genus Caloneis is Caloneis amphisbaena (Bory) Cleve.

Status of Name
This name is currently regarded as a synonym of Caloneis bacillum (Grunow) Cleve.

Basionym
Navicula fasciata Lagerstedt

Origin of Species Name
Noun (Latin), Diminutive of baculum (staff, walking stick);a small staff or wand; the shaft or handle of a tool or weapon. Second declension noun.

General Environment
This is a freshwater species.
